MWCC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at MWCC paid an average of $230 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$25 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$600$5,520
Fees$5,068$5,068
Books and Supplies$1,400$1,400

MWCC Human Services Associate Student Debt

One factor in determining the overall cost in a degree is to consider how much in student loans you’ll have to take out. Students who received their associate degree at MWCC in Human Services walked away with an average of $7,045 in student debt. That is 65% lower than the national average of $19,971.

How Much Can You Make With an Associate in Human Services From MWCC?

$30,771 Average Salary
High Earnings Boost

The median early career salary of human services students who receive their associate degree from MWCC is $30,771 per year. That is 30% higher than the national average of $23,718.

MWCC Associate Student Diversity for Human Services

29 Associate Degrees Awarded
89.7% Women
27.6%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 29 students received their associate degree in human services.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 89.7% of the human services students who took home an associate degree in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 87.5%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 27.6% of the human services associate degrees at MWCC in 2019-2020. This is lower than the nationwide number of 53%.
